Output 6d839055d3510ebcdfe63618ce431f2f62a24a1ee26d9e5ddb54309c5453f348:39

value
810606
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52a06900cb2cdd76562be13d769e41612e5bc78e OP_EQUALVERIFY OP_CHECKSIG
address
18XtaDzVJPErqmJX95CY4nXYSC6s91MB5C
transaction
6d839055d3510ebcdfe63618ce431f2f62a24a1ee26d9e5ddb54309c5453f348
spent
true